Mobile vaccination clinics coming to Toronto malls this weekend as part of ‘ShopAndVax’ event – Toronto
Cellular COVID-19 vaccination clinics are going to be held at a number of Toronto malls this weekend as a part of the “ShopAndVax” initiative.
The Metropolis of Toronto detailed the marketing campaign in a information launch Tuesday.
Officers mentioned the clinics might be held from 12 p.m. to five p.m. on each Saturday and Sunday on the following malls:
- CF Fairview Mall
- CF Sherway Gardens
- CF Retailers at Don Mills
- CF Toronto Eaton Centre
- Yorkdale Buying Centre
The occasion is a part of the Metropolis’s “cellular technique” vaccination method, aimed toward making vaccines extra simply accessible for residents and bringing pictures to areas which have decrease vaccination protection or the place the danger of contracting COVID-19 is larger.

Officers mentioned along with the mall places, there might be greater than 25 extra cellular clinics working throughout the town this weekend.
The “ShopAndVax” announcement got here on the identical day a brand new vaccination clinic was opened at Woodbine Mall, changing the one at The Hangar.
Metropolis clinics additionally proceed to function at Cloverdale Mall, the Metro Toronto Conference Centre and the Scarborough City Centre. A full checklist of public clinics in Toronto could be discovered right here.
